Php 如何动态获取页面的用户访问令牌(无应用程序)

Php 如何动态获取页面的用户访问令牌(无应用程序),php,facebook-graph-api,facebook-fql,access-token,Php,Facebook Graph Api,Facebook Fql,Access Token,我正在尝试使用FQL Insights API获取我的页面在过去不同时间的赞数。为此,我需要一个页面访问令牌。获取页面访问令牌我需要一个用户访问令牌。但是,我知道如何获取用户访问令牌的唯一方法是转到这里:单击“获取访问令牌”,然后复制并粘贴 然后,我可以通过运行以下请求来获取页面访问\u令牌: 然后我可以使用以下请求获得喜欢的数量: 度量,来自洞察的值,其中对象标识=页面标识,度量=页面标识,结束时间=结束时间日期('2013-05-15'),期间=期间('lifetime') 因此,除了获取

我正在尝试使用FQL Insights API获取我的页面在过去不同时间的赞数。为此,我需要一个页面访问令牌。获取页面访问令牌我需要一个用户访问令牌。但是,我知道如何获取用户访问令牌的唯一方法是转到这里:单击“获取访问令牌”,然后复制并粘贴

然后,我可以通过运行以下请求来获取页面访问\u令牌:

然后我可以使用以下请求获得喜欢的数量: 度量,来自洞察的值,其中对象标识=页面标识,度量=页面标识,结束时间=结束时间日期('2013-05-15'),期间=期间('lifetime')

因此,除了获取用户访问令牌之外,我可以动态地、自动地执行所有操作。这是我的大问题。我手动获取的用户访问令牌将过期,然后我必须获取另一个令牌才能使脚本正常工作。如何使用PHP动态获取用户访问令牌?我的用户帐户在页面上拥有必要的权限(如果有任何影响的话)


感谢您提供的任何帮助。

您无法动态获取用户访问令牌,它会破坏手动用户交互的目的

您可以使用场景5,如中所述

使用前面介绍的端点和步骤,将短期用户访问令牌交换为长期访问令牌。通过使用长寿命用户访问令牌,查询[user ID]/accounts端点现在将为用户管理的页面提供不会过期的页面访问令牌。当使用通过不推荐的脱机访问权限获得的非过期用户访问令牌进行查询时,这也将适用

因此,基本上,您只需要作为用户授权一次,并无限期地保留页面令牌